Meeting and End Points Convenience

Magical Christmas Walking Tour in Atlanta Review - Meeting and End Points Convenience

While the meeting and end points for the Atlanta Christmas Walking Tour are conveniently located, participants should consider the logistics of transportation.

The tour starts at the Peachtree Road United Methodist Church and ends at Jackson Fine Art, which are just over a mile apart. This may require some planning, especially for those who don’t have their own vehicles.

Public transportation is an option, with the tour being near local bus and subway stations. However, the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, so those with mobility issues may need to arrange alternate transportation.
